#c31fbb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#c31fbb is composed of 76.5% red, 12.2% green and 73.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 84.1% magenta, 4.1% yellow and 23.5% black. It has a hue angle of 302.9 degrees, a saturation of 72.6% and a lightness of 44.3%. #c31fbb color hex could be obtained by blending #ff3eff with #870077. Closest websafe color is: #cc33cc.

Shades and Tints of #c31fbb

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090108 is the darkest color, while #fef7f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#c31fbb

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#756d74 is the less saturated color, while #dd05d3 is the most saturated one.
